Ukraine has lately become the main target of the Southern Military District. Because of that, the new 8th Army was formed and the District’s presence on the territory of the illegally annexed Crimean peninsula was expanded. Since mid-Oct 2021, Russian military forces have started an unprecedented military build-up on or near the Ukrainian border and within Ukraine’s occupied Crimea region. In this respect, many observers and policymakers have expressed concerns about a possible new Russian invasion of Ukraine or other aggressive actions. Troops from the Southern Military District have conducted military drills in areas encircling Ukraine and have moved artillery and battalion tactical groups into the Crimean peninsula. The Southern Military District also supervised military exercises of the armed forces of the separatist “republics”. After the decision of the President of the Russian Federation Vladimir Putin to recognise the so-called “Donetsk People’s Republic” and “Luhansk People’s Republic”, soldiers of the Southern Military District entered the territory of these two self- proclaimed republics. On 24 Feb 2022, Russia launched a full-scale military invasion of Ukraine.
Rustam Muradov is Colonel General and Commander of the Eastern Military District since 7 Oct 2022. Previously, he was the deputy commander of the Southern Military District, which has been involved in military actions against Ukraine. In Jul 2022 he was named commander of Russia’s group of forces “Vostok” operating in Ukraine.
Therefore, Rustam Muradov is responsible for actively supporting or implementing actions or policies which undermine or threaten the territorial integrity, sovereignty and independence of Ukraine, as well as stability and security in Ukraine.
